Lovell's 1871
Provincial Business Directory
GRATES COVE
A large fishing settlement at the entrance to Trinity Bay, distance from Bay de Verds by road 6 miles, from St. John's by road via. Hearts Content, 113 miles. Mail weekly. Population 550.
